About

Hickey Gap Campground is a rustic camping area nestled along the banks of Mill Creek, a clear mountain trout stream in northwest Georgia's Cohutta Wildlife Management Area. The campground takes its name from the Hickey family who once lived in this remote corner of Murray County, just east of the community of Crandall. This primitive Forest Service campground provides a genuine backcountry experience with minimal development. Campers should come prepared to be self-sufficient as there is no potable water available on site. Each site features a tent pad where tents must be placed, and standard campground amenities typical of developed USFS campgrounds in this forest. The location makes an excellent basecamp for exploring the surrounding Cohutta Wilderness and WMA. Mill Creek offers stream fishing opportunities, while nearby trails provide access to hiking and mountain biking. The campground enforces quiet hours from 10 p.m. to 6 a.m. and prohibits alcohol. Sites are limited to two vehicles each, and the narrow forest road makes it unsuitable for large RVs or trailers over 24 feet.

Directions

From Chatsworth, GA: Travel north on Highway 411 for 6 miles, turn right on Grassy Street, continue to T intersection, turn right 100 feet, then turn left onto Mill Creek Road (Forest Service Road 630). Continue approximately 6.5 miles and turn right at the campground portal sign.
